The RN Supervisor is accountable for supervising the delivery of high-quality, cost-effective care to patients. Responsible in assisting the Director for analyzing, planning, implementing, evaluating, and communicating processes and programs which enhance, strengthen and integrate the services comprising the nursing department. Responsible for participation in the development and implementation of the service line strategic business plans; and for creating an environment, which continuously supports improvement of operational, financial, and clinical components.
Assumes primary responsibility for effective supervision of nursing activities of assigned area(s). Assists management of financial and human resources to ensure services meet established quality and productivity standards. Provides feedback and assistance concerning customer satisfaction, staff development, and associate performance and satisfaction.
The Supervisor is responsible for the daily operations of a Nursing department on a 24-hour basis. The Supervisor collaborates with other clinical and ancillary departments to meet organizational and department-specific Quality and Safety Measures, Community Values, Business Literacy, and Service Excellence goals.
Implementing and monitoring programs and practices for the delivery of safe and efficient quality nursing care for patients and their families.
Ensuring consistent application of nursing services policies and standards throughout the organization.
Monitoring patient outcomes and quality and effectiveness of nursing care.
Overseeing the performance of teams; identifying and addressing staff training and development needs.
Initiates requests for required resources based on staff competency with patient acuity.
Conducts evaluations on personnel performance at the workplace and recommends improvement plans.
Applies principles of crisis management to identify issues that require immediate attention, handle situations as necessary, and manage conflict.
Mentors and coach's staff.
Fosters a healthy work environment and encourages stress management.
Promotes Diversity and team dynamics and understands the components of cultural competence as they apply to the workforce.
Capitalizes on differences and maintains an environment of fairness to foster highly effective work groups.

Bachelor of Science Degree in Nursing required for Magnet facilities, otherwise preferred.
2 years of clinical patient care experience in a relevant setting.
~Previous Lead or Supervisor experience overseeing work of assigned units, preferred.
~Previous healthcare management experience preferred.
Licenses, Registrations, or Certifications
~RN License in state of employment or compact.
